On Thu, 27 Apr 2000, Tuomas Toivonen wrote:
> I've done the necessary changes to my /etc/raidtab, but mkraid fails because
> (I assume) it finds an existing persistent superblock on the old RAID-0
> partitions.
>
> So my question becomes: How does one erase the raid persistent superblock
> from a physical partition? Or, more generally, what'd be the right way to
> switch from RAID-0 to RAID-5?
Although I've only just joined the list, I think I can answer that one.
Use 'mkraid --force' and follow the instructions given.
